Jason John - just an ordinary guy? Do you encounter misconceptions about being an artist? Most people think artists are eccentric by nature. I am just an ordinary guy. I know the person I have to be to when I walk into my studio to make my work, but when I’m out of the studio, I just do what ordinary people do (at least I think I do). People meet me and expect me to have rainbow hair or something. | | |

Chuck Drumm- confessions of a book addict What inspires you? Books. Words. I surround myself with books, as much for the visual appeal of them as the content. I have more books than I will ever be able to read in a lifetime. Books of quotes. 1950s Home Ec. textbooks. Old books about beauty and how to attain it. Books of personality tests. Old fiction and new. | | |

Annamarie Pabst - resilience captured What are you presently inspired by? I recently finished a series of charcoal portraits rendered from mugshots taken inside S-21 Prison during the 1970's Khmer Rouge genocide. There were 12 known survivors out of the 17,000 people that were imprisoned there. The drawings are meant to emit a strength of will to survive despite imminent suffering, death, and disappearance. | | |

Vivian by Dominique St Cyr To me, the challenge of self expression should be the goal for any artist. Therefore, serious work should always be very personal and very revealing. I think it could honestly be compared to a literary work like an autobiography, where the author shows his/her deepest thoughts and fears in describing oneself. |

Call For Artists Still Life: Past, Present and Future Artists have broadened the traditionally narrow definition of still life painting through the use of new media and new subject matter. They have extended the genre beyond the fruit-and-flower paintings, making art of commercially available items such as Claes Oldenburg’s Tea Bag, Jim Dine’s Bathrobe & Andy Warhol’s Campbell's Soup Cans since the 1960s.
